Minneapolis has a great public transportation system, making it easy for you to get around the city. Book hotels in Minneapolis downtown for the best access to buses and light rail, both very affordable options for getting around. If you’re only traveling within the downtown area, you’ll find a free bus useful for getting around. The Metro will conveniently take you between downtown and the airport area, as well as to St. Paul and the Mall of America. There is also a bike-share system in Minneapolis, which offers an alternative and scenic option for getting to know the city while you move around. The bikes can be accessed at stations located all around the city.

For cheap hotels in Minneapolis and easy access to hot sights and public transportation, Downtown West and Downtown East are two practical neighborhoods. From these, you can walk to both museums and restaurants. For a calmer atmosphere, stay close by North Loop or Elliot Park, where you’ll avoid the crowds but will still be in walking distance of the downtown bustle. If you’re traveling to Minneapolis to explore the city’s rich culture and art scene, then you may prefer the Lowry Hill neighborhood, where you’ll find the Art Center and Sculpture Garden. Many business travelers prefer to stay at comfortable Minneapolis hotels closer to the Minneapolis–Saint Paul International Airport, where you’re also near the city’s golf course.
Minneapolis is known not only for being a big metropolis but also for its importance as an arts center. Don’t miss the Walker Art Center, which exhibits modern and contemporary art and has a cool permanent collection of pop art and photography. The museum is located in Lowry Hill. Within walking distance of the Walker Art Center, you will also find the Minneapolis Sculpture Garden that houses the renowned Spoonbridge and Cherry sculpture by Claes Oldenburg. Make a day trip to Paisley Park, the home of Prince that was opened to the public after his death. This mansion is located southwest of the city center. Minneapolis is also a popular destination for shoppers and is home to the largest shopping center in the USA: the Mall of America. The mall is located in Bloomington, and besides its many shops, it has its own golf course and theme park.
If you want walking-distance access to restaurants and bars, you should look for hotels in Minneapolis’ downtown area. This area has a big variety of northern cuisine and offers upscale dining as well. Downtown, you will find hotels like Hilton Garden Inn Minneapolis Downtown and Radisson Blu Downtown Minneapolis. Just north of the city center, you’ll find the slightly calmer but still centrally located North Loop neighborhood. This is a great area if you want upscale restaurants in the vicinity but you still want to be within walking distance of bars and shops in the city center. Hotels in North Loop include TownePlace Suites by Marriott Minneapolis and Hewing Hotel.
Find cheap hotels in Minneapolis during the first week of August, a popular time to visit the city to witness the Loring Park Art Festival. This fine-arts festival takes place in idyllic Loring Park, which is conveniently located downtown and is accessible via bus line 25. The first week in October is a time when many sports enthusiasts choose to visit Minneapolis. This is the week of the beautiful urban marathon that goes through both Minneapolis and St. Paul. During the summer, you mustn’t miss the Twin Cities Pride Festival, including the Parade, which takes place each June on Hennepin Avenue in downtown Minneapolis. You can reach the site using either the green or blue light-rail routes.
